Output 66d525f0f8e845a2fe26c93cbfddc38dee5bbcb02321bec1f956886239e7ea03:1

value
19802112
script pubkey
OP_0 OP_PUSHBYTES_20 3bc984cf822105742fdc6923467441c8596d582e
address
bc1q80ycfnuzyyzhgt7udy35vazpepvk6kpw47msey
transaction
66d525f0f8e845a2fe26c93cbfddc38dee5bbcb02321bec1f956886239e7ea03
spent
true